Arizona Corporation Commission (ACC) Candidates Forum
In a first for Arizona elections, the Arizona Telecommunications and
Information Council (ATIC) scheduled a live Internet webcast of a
major debate among the candidates for Corporation Commissioner. The
two-hour, non-partisan forum was held before a live studio audience
on Thursday, September 19, 2002 at the AVNET Corporate Broadcast Center (CBC) in Phoenix. It featured all six candidates vying for the three
open Corporation Commissioner seats in the general election. Kino
Digital Communications provided the technology for the live webcast, as well as the archived segments below.
